Responsibilities
~1 min readThe Talent Acquisition Specialist is a results-driven professional experienced in full-cycle recruitment within fast-paced healthcare environments. Under the direction of a Talent Acquisition Manager or Lead, they leverage advanced sourcing strategies, ATS and CRM systems, LinkedIn Recruiter, Indeed tools, and Boolean search techniques to identify and engage top clinical and non-clinical talent. Partnering closely with hiring leaders, they execute strategic workforce plans to meet immediate staffing needs and long-term organizational goals while maintaining a strong, metrics-driven focus.
- →Manage full-cycle recruitment for clinical and non-clinical healthcare positions
- →Utilize iCIMS ATS and CRM systems to maintain candidate pipelines and accurate records
- →Source and engage active and passive candidates using advanced search techniques and sourcing tools
- →Screen candidates to verify qualifications, licensure, certifications, and alignment
- →Coordinate interviews and collaborate with hiring managers to support hiring decisions
- →Track key recruitment metrics including time-to-fill, source-of-hire, pipeline health, and requisition status
- →Represent the organization at career fairs and conduct campus outreach initiatives to build and maintain a strong new graduate pipeline
- →Support positive candidate experience and employer branding initiatives
